Output 605136e52cdc9a54e57791584bbc4bc60979c15a420dfe527f360113f206982a:1

value
39030839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ad8e3b803ae389877c952026c485410cc4babb0 OP_EQUAL
address
M8tWp6aXYhf121k96QGamkcrybodbUv96f
transaction
605136e52cdc9a54e57791584bbc4bc60979c15a420dfe527f360113f206982a
spent
true